2008 Jeep Wrangler vs. 2008 Toyota Yaris
To start off, both 2008 Jeep Wrangler and 2008 Toyota Yaris were released in the same year (2008).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 3,979 cc (6 cylinders), 2008 Jeep Wrangler is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Jeep Wrangler (172 HP) has 89 more horse power than 2008 Toyota Yaris. (83 HP). In normal driving conditions, 2008 Jeep Wrangler should accelerate faster than 2008 Toyota Yaris.
Because 2008 Jeep Wrangler is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2008 Toyota Yaris.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Jeep Wrangler will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Jeep Wrangler (319 Nm) has 194 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Toyota Yaris. (125 Nm). This means 2008 Jeep Wrangler will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Toyota Yaris.
Compare all specifications:
2008 Jeep Wrangler | 2008 Toyota Yaris | |
Make | Jeep | Toyota |
Model | Wrangler | Yaris |
Year Released | 2008 | 2008 |
Body Type | SUV | Hatchback |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 3979 cc | 1299 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 172 HP | 83 HP |
Torque | 319 Nm | 125 Nm |
Engine Bore Size | 99 mm | 75 mm |
Engine Stroke Size | 87 mm | 73.5 mm |
Fuel Type | Gasoline - Premium | Gasoline - Premium |
Acceleration 0-100mph | 12.6 seconds | 12.5 seconds |
Drive Type | 4WD | Front |
Number of Seats | 4 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 3 doors | 5 doors |
Vehicle Length | 4030 mm | 3890 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1840 mm | 1700 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1820 mm | 1710 mm |
Fuel Consumption Overall | 14.3 L/100km | 6.4 L/100km |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 72 L | 45 L |
